Answer: B: Yes, because there are two pairs of congruent corresponding angles.


Step-by-step explanation:

In ΔTUV

∠T+∠U+∠V=180° [By angle sum property of triangle]

⇒ ∠T= 180°-∠V-∠U

⇒ ∠T= 180°-55°-80°

⇒∠T=180°-135°

⇒∠T=45°

Now, in ΔTUV and ΔXYW

∠T=∠X=45° and ∠V=∠W=55°

⇒ ΔTUV ≈ ΔXYW  [AA- similarity criteria of triangles.]

AA Similarity Postulate tells that two triangles are said to be similar if they have two corresponding angles that are congruent in measure.
